8. Bonefishing Vacation spot
Nicholls City, Andros Island, Bahamas, is considerably acknowledged as a premier bonefishing vacation spot, a distinction that underpins its economic system and status. The in depth shallow flats surrounding Andros present an excellent habitat for bonefish ( Albula vulpes ), a species extremely wanted by anglers worldwide. The convergence of this pure useful resource with the city’s infrastructure and native experience has established it as a focus for this specialised type of sport fishing.
-
Native Guiding Companies
The spine of Nicholls City’s bonefishing trade lies in its community of skilled native guides. These guides possess intimate data of the native waters, bonefish habits, and efficient fishing methods. They make use of specialised boats designed for navigating the shallow flats and supply anglers with the required instruction and help. These guiding companies are important for visiting anglers, a lot of whom lack the native experience to efficiently fish on their very own. Regularly Requested Questions on Nicholls City, Andros Island, Bahamas
The next questions handle frequent inquiries concerning Nicholls City, Andros Island, Bahamas, providing concise and factual responses primarily based on obtainable info.
Query 1: What’s the main financial driver in Nicholls City?
The first financial drivers in Nicholls City are fishing (significantly bonefishing) and tourism. Bonefishing attracts anglers globally, supporting native guiding companies, lodging, and associated companies. Common fishing additionally contributes considerably to the native economic system.
Query 2: How accessible is Nicholls City from different elements of the Bahamas?
Nicholls City is accessible primarily by air, with a neighborhood airport facilitating flights from Nassau and different islands. Maritime transport additionally connects Nicholls City to different settlements on Andros and close by islands, though with much less frequency.
Query 3: What sorts of lodging can be found in Nicholls City?
Lodging in Nicholls City sometimes encompass small motels, guesthouses, and rental properties catering primarily to anglers and ecotourists. Bigger resort-style lodging are usually not current within the speedy neighborhood of Nicholls City.
Query 4: What environmental points of interest are situated close to Nicholls City?
A number of environmental points of interest are situated close to Nicholls City, together with blue holes, expansive flats supreme for bonefishing, and numerous wetlands. These ecosystems present alternatives for ecotourism and scientific analysis.
Query 5: What’s the function of native authorities in Nicholls City?
Nicholls City features as a neighborhood authorities middle for North Andros, housing administrative workplaces and offering public companies to the encircling communities. The native authorities performs a job in infrastructure improvement, useful resource administration, and group well-being.
Query 6: Are there particular cultural occasions that happen in Nicholls City?
Like different settlements within the Bahamas, Nicholls City observes Junkanoo celebrations and different conventional occasions. These celebrations mirror the Bahamian cultural heritage and supply alternatives for group engagement and inventive expression.

Navigating Nicholls City, Andros Island, Bahamas
People planning a go to to this location ought to think about the next steering to make sure a protected, respectful, and enriching expertise.
Tip 1: Prioritize Mosquito Safety: As a result of its proximity to wetlands, the area experiences a major mosquito inhabitants. Repellents containing DEET or picaridin are beneficial. Lengthy-sleeved clothes throughout daybreak and nightfall additional minimizes publicity. Mosquito netting for sleeping is advisable.
Tip 2: Respect Native Customs and Traditions: Nicholls City possesses a powerful cultural identification. Gown modestly when visiting public areas. Search permission earlier than photographing people. Interact respectfully with native residents and their traditions.
Tip 3: Plan for Restricted Infrastructure: Whereas Nicholls City gives important companies, infrastructure is much less developed than in bigger city facilities. Bank card acceptance could also be restricted; subsequently, carrying adequate money is prudent. Web connectivity may be unreliable; contingency plans for communication are beneficial.
Tip 4: Interact Native Guides for Bonefishing Excursions: Bonefishing is a main attraction. Participating skilled native guides is strongly beneficial. They possess invaluable data of the flats, bonefish habits, and protected boating practices. Their experience considerably enhances the possibilities of a profitable and accountable fishing expertise.
Tip 5: Follow Accountable Environmental Stewardship: The encircling ecosystems are delicate. Keep away from littering and polluting waterways. Observe Depart No Hint ideas when exploring pure areas. Help native initiatives geared toward environmental conservation.
Tip 6: Be Conscious of Hurricane Season: Nicholls City is inclined to hurricanes. Touring throughout hurricane season (June 1st to November thirtieth) requires cautious monitoring of climate forecasts and adherence to any official advisories or evacuation orders.
Tip 7: Safe Essential Permits and Licenses: Previous to participating in fishing or different regulated actions, guarantee all obligatory permits and licenses are obtained. Seek the advice of native authorities or related authorities companies for particular necessities.
